Unique: Elspeet has its own sheep flock! You can spot the animals on the Elspeetsche heide (heath). Wonderful to see how the shepherd works together with the dogs to drive and protect the flock.

The Speulderbos is also known as the "Forest of the Dancing Trees" due to the unique, twisted oak and beech trees. This ancient forest has a unique atmosphere, it is definitely worth a visit!
Around the Hulshorsterzand and the Leuvenumse Woods, you will find one of the most beautiful walking areas of the Veluwe. Wander over open heathland, through dense forests and along impressive drifting dunes.
The Asselsche heide (heath) is also beautiful to see, especially during the period when the heath is in bloom. It borders the Kroondomein Het Loo and is very suitable for walking and cycling trips with stunning views.
Kroondomein Het Loo is the largest contiguous estate in the Netherlands. The vast area of forests and heathlands offers tranquility, an impressive nature experience, and a rich history of the House of Orange.
